Blade is a 1998 vampire action film starring Wesley Snipes and Stephen Dorff, loosely based on the published stories of the fictional Marvel Comics character Blade. It was directed by Stephen Norrington and written by David S. Goyer. Snipes plays the titular character, a vampire hunter who is half-man and half-vampire that becomes the protector of humans against the vampires. Blade grossed $70 million at the U.S. box office, and over $130 million worldwide. This success is often credited with starting the current superhero revival in American cinema. Two sequels, Blade II and Blade: Trinity, were subsequently produced.
